Highmark appoints new Diversity and Inclusion Officer
Highmark Health has named Robert James its new Chief Diversity and Inclusion Officer.
James has been with Highmark since 2015 when he was hired as supplier diversity director. In his new position, he will inform and implement Highmark Health’s diversity, equity and inclusion strategy said Larry Kleinman, Highmark Health Chief Human Resources Officer.
“Robert will be utilizing his experience to align diversity, equity and inclusion efforts across the entire Highmark Health enterprise,” Kleinman said. “Robert will be accelerating our existing efforts as well as creating new programs within the enterprise that continue to foster a diverse workforce, with a particular focus on minority talent representation and professional development.
“He will also continue to assist with the ongoing expansion of Highmark Health’s supplier diversity program.”
Before joining Highmark, James served as CEO of a diversity and inclusion consulting firm and in an advisory role with the Office of Minority and Women Inclusion at the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ission.
In 2018, James was named one of the Top 30 Champions of Diversity by Diversity Plus Magazine. He is currently a member of Gov. Tom Wolf’s Advisory Council for Diversity, Inclusion and Small Business Opportunities and serves as a member of its executive committee.
James is also a graduate of the inaugural class of the Carnegie Mellon University Tepper School of Business Advanced Leadership Institute Executive Leadership Academy.
“As a leader in health care, we are committed to being a diverse and inclusive organization at its core, to closing the health diversity gap, and to actively investing in people, suppliers and communities of color,” said Kleinman.
